Subang International Light Industrial. Park 1 in Petaling, Selangor recorded 2 subsale transactions between 2021 and 2026, with a median price of RM1.32 million and a median price per square foot (PSF) of RM481.

This area consists exclusively of commercial properties, with no residential listings recorded.

Price remained flat, and PSF growth was PSF remained flat. The median price is RM1.32 million, with most transactions falling within a stable range of RM1.25 million to RM1.38 million, and a typical market range of RM1.25 million to RM1.38 million.

Most transactions involved terraced factory/warehouse, with minimal variety in property types.

The median PSF stands at RM481, with core pricing between RM432 and RM530. Market pricing typically extends from RM422.38 to RM539.63, reflecting moderate variation in unit pricing. With an IQR of RM117.25 and MAD of RM49, the PSF demonstrates reasonable consistency across the market.
